Bachelor of Medicine, Bachelor of Surgery (MBBS) Course Outcomes

By the end of the program the graduates will be able to:

  • Exhibit adequate knowledge and understanding of normal and abnormal human structure, function and behavior.
  • Describe the principles and application of primary, secondary and tertiary prevention.
  • Manage patients with diseases commonly seen in the community and hospital setting after correct diagnosis.
  • Exhibit sufficient knowledge of the local health care system.
  • Conduct research efficiently by formulating research questions and proposals as per protocol.
  • Demonstrate professional and ethical behavior while practicing healthcare, regardless of social or societal boundaries.
